Keeping up with the festive spirit, Star Gold has announced the world television premiere of one of the most anticipated films of the year, ‘Mohenjo Daro’, on 9 October at 1 pm.
The film, featuring Hrithik Roshan and newcomer Pooja Hegde, is set in 2016 BC and highlights the Mohenjodaro civilisation. The historical romantic drama follows the story of a farmer Sarman (Roshan) who travels to the city of Mohenjo Daro and falls in love with Chaani (Hegde).
However, their love has to stand up against a power-hungry city chief Maham (Kabir Bedi) and his brutal son and successor (Arunoday Singh).
The story takes a dramatic turn as Sarman takes upon himself the task of not just winning the love of his life but also saving the civilisation against the city’s elite.
